Campus Crest Communities, Inc. Announces Pricing of Private Offering of $85 Million Exchangeable Senior Notes Due 2018

Campus Crest Communities, Inc. (NYSE:CCG) (the “Company”)
announced today that Campus Crest Communities Operating
Partnership, LP, the operating partnership through which the
Company conducts its operations (the “Operating Partnership”), has
agreed to sell a private offering of $85 million aggregate
principal amount of its 4.75% Exchangeable Senior Notes due 2018
(“Notes”). The Operating Partnership granted the initial purchasers
a 30-day option to purchase up to an additional $15 million
aggregate principal amount of the Notes.
The Notes will be senior unsecured obligations of the Operating
Partnership. The Company will guarantee the payment of amounts due
on the Notes. The offering is expected to close on October 9th,
2013, subject to the satisfaction of certain closing
conditions.
Interest on the Notes will be payable semi-annually on April 15
and October 15, beginning April 15, 2014. The Notes will mature on
October 15, 2018, unless repurchased or exchanged in accordance
with their terms prior to such date.
Upon exchange of Notes, the Operating Partnership will deliver,
cash, shares of Campus Crest common stock or a combination of both,
at an initial exchange rate of 79.6020 shares per $1,000 principal
amount of notes (equivalent to an initial exchange price of
approximately $12.56 per share of Campus Crest common stock). At
any time prior to July 15, 2018, the operating partnership may
irrevocably elect, in its sole discretion without the consent of
the holders of the Notes, to settle all of its future exchange
obligation entirely in shares of Campus Crest common stock.
The Operating Partnership intends to use the net proceeds from
this offering for the repayment of debt, future development or for
other general corporate and working capital purposes.

About Campus Crest Communities, Inc.
Campus Crest Communities, Inc. is a leading developer, builder,
owner and manager of high-quality student housing properties
located close to college campuses in targeted markets. It has
ownership interests in 80 student housing properties and ~43,000
beds across North America, of which 73 are operating and 7 are
development or redevelopment properties. The Company is an equity
REIT that differentiates itself through its vertical integration
and consistent branding across the portfolio through three unique
brands targeting different segments of the college student
population. The Grove® brand offers more traditional apartment
floor plans and focuses on customer service, privacy, on-site
amenities and a proprietary residence life program. The Copper
Beech brand and townhome product offers more residential-type
living to students looking for a larger floor plan with a front
door and back porch.
